25, virtual Jan Miller Coran presents one of the only films I’ve seen this year featuring the COVID pandemic. “Along Came Wanda,” written and directed by Coran, is a simple story of a woman, Mary Beth (Constance Brennaman), who attempts to find herself again by agreeing to take a road trip with her toilet paper delivery person Wanda (Cathy DeBuono).
The rom-com is well intended as this is the writer’s screen debut. Mary Beth breaks the fourth wall throughout the film to cue the audience as she grapples with her inner thoughts about what’s happening.
